#601a15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#601a15 is composed of 37.6% red, 10.2%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.9%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 4 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 22.9%. #601a15 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0342a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#601a15 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#601a15 has RGB values of R:96, G:26,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.78,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6298133.

Shades and Tints of #601a15
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100403 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#601a15
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3939 is the less saturated color, while #720a03 is the most saturated one.
